Output 5e5c91c7823b136aded15c95c3923a05cae4cd23f8da8ad59093979332fa413b:0

value
40694968
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8ef64af085ff94fd81a2e52648de6af49f7dae8 OP_EQUAL
address
3L1TrFKHSiXKTgx8Kka4XhSogAEcJT9QEF
transaction
5e5c91c7823b136aded15c95c3923a05cae4cd23f8da8ad59093979332fa413b
spent
true